Job description

Production - Stacker Operator is responsible for stack finished boxes, set up different machinery.

Primary Duties

  • Read and follow instructions on factory masters
  • Set-up delivery end of machine
  • Set-up bundler and hold down arm
  • Set-up load former
  • Secure proper cover sheets and tie sheets for production runs
  • Secure load tags for production runs
  • Stack finished boxes in accordance with factory master
  • Ensure each unit has proper top and bottom cover sheets and tie sheets
  • Ensure each unit has proper load tags and they are positioned correctly
  • 10 Monitor quality of boxes
  • Report box quality problems to operator as they occur
  • Assist operator and first helper as necessary
  • Be willing to move up the line of progression to operator regardless of shift
  • Ensure correct bundle and unit counts
  • Report final count of piece unit to operator
  • Complete necessary reports in an accurate and timely manner
  • Turn in maintenance work orders to supervision for needed repairs
  • Perform each task in a manner which prevents bodily injury, product, and equipment damage
  • Use proper lifting, reaching, pushing, pulling, and bending techniques
  • Observe all safety and health guidelines
  • Other duties may be assigned by supervision

About Smurfit Kappa

Smurfit Kappa is a FTSE 100 company and one of the leading providers of paper-based packaging in the world, with operations in 23 European countries and 12 countries in the Americas.
